What trading platforms are available with JustMarkets and LiteFinance?
JustMarkets: MetaTrader 4, MetaTrader 5. LiteFinance: MetaTrader 4, MetaTrader 5, cTrader. See the “Platforms” section for details and selection tips.
What markets can you trade with JustMarkets and LiteFinance?
JustMarkets: Forex, Precious Metals, Energy Carriers, Indices, Stocks, Cryptocurrency. LiteFinance: Forex, Precious Metals, Energy Carriers, Soft Commodities, Indices, Stocks, Cryptocurrency. Full lists and differences are in the “Markets” section.
What account types are offered by JustMarkets and LiteFinance?
JustMarkets: MT4 Standard Cent, MT4 Pro, MT5 Pro, MT4 Raw Spread, MT5 Raw Spread, MT4 Standard, MT5 Standard. LiteFinance: ECN, CLASSIC, CENT. See “Account Types” for a side-by-side comparison.
What deposit and withdrawal methods are supported by JustMarkets and LiteFinance?
JustMarkets: Skrill, Neteller, Perfect Money, SticPay, Airtm, Visa, Mastercard. LiteFinance: Neteller, Skrill, Perfect Money, Volet, Bank Transfer, Swift, Credit and Debit Cards. Check method-specific fees/settlement times.
